India Post GDS Recruitment

India Post conducts the Gramin Dak Sevak (GDS) recruitment to fill positions in its postal circles. The GDS positions include roles such as:

  1. Branch Postmaster (BPM) – Responsible for managing the branch post office and handling postal operations.
  2. Assistant Branch Postmaster (ABPM) – Assists the BPM in daily operations and customer service.
  3. Dak Sevak – Manages mail deliveries, transactions, and other postal duties in rural areas.

The recruitment is conducted online, and candidates are selected based on their academic qualifications without any written examination.

Eligibility Criteria for India Post GDS Recruitment

Candidates applying for the INDIA Post GDS recruitment must meet the following eligibility criteria:

  1. Educational Qualification:
    • Must have passed the 10th standard (Matriculation) from a recognized board.
    • Should have studied Mathematics and English as compulsory or elective subjects.
  2. Age Limit:
    • The minimum age is 18 years, and the maximum age is 40 years.
    • Age relaxation is applicable as per government norms:
      • SC/ST: 5 years
      • OBC: 3 years
      • PWD: 10 years
  3. Computer Knowledge:
    • Candidates should have basic computer knowledge and must submit a computer training certificate from a recognized institution.
  4. Residence Requirement:
    • Candidates must reside within the assigned delivery jurisdiction of the post office where they are appointed.

Application Process for India Post GDS Recruitment

The application process for India Post GDS recruitment is conducted online through the official India Post website: https://indiapostgdsonline.gov.in. Below are the steps to apply:

  1. Online Registration:
    • Visit the official website and register using basic details such as name, date of birth, mobile number, and email ID.
  2. Filling the Application Form:
    • Enter personal details, educational qualifications, and select preferred postal circles.
  3. Upload Documents:
    • Upload scanned copies of passport-sized photograph, signature, educational certificates, and other required documents.
  4. Application Fee Payment:
    • The application fee is Rs. 100 for General/OBC/EWS male candidates.
    • SC/ST/PWD and female candidates are exempted from the fee.
    • Payment can be made online via debit card, credit card, or net banking.
  5. Final Submission:
    • After filling out the details and payment, review the form and submit the application.

Selection Process for India Post GDS Recruitment

India Post does not conduct any written examination for GDS recruitment. The selection process is based on a merit list generated from the 10th standard marks. Here’s how the selection process works:

  1. Merit List Preparation:
    • The system generates a merit list based on marks secured in Class 10.
    • No preference is given to higher educational qualifications.
  2. Document Verification:
    • Shortlisted candidates are called for document verification.
    • Candidates must provide original certificates for verification.
  3. Final Selection and Appointment:
    • After verification, the final list is published, and appointment letters are issued to selected candidates.

Salary Structure for India Post GDS Jobs

The salary for GDS employees varies based on the post and location. Below is an approximate salary structure:

Post Minimum TRCA (Time Related Continuity Allowance)
BPM (Branch Postmaster) Rs. 12,000 – Rs. 29,380
ABPM (Assistant Branch Postmaster) Rs. 10,000 – Rs. 24,470
Dak Sevak Rs. 10,000 – Rs. 24,470

Apart from the basic salary, GDS employees receive benefits such as:

  • Dearness Allowance (DA)
  • Incremental Benefits
  • Medical Facilities
  • Leave Benefits

Important Tips for Candidates Applying for GDS Recruitment

  1. Ensure Accuracy in Details: Since selection is based on 10th marks, make sure to enter correct details while applying.
  2. Choose the Postal Circle Wisely: Apply for a nearby postal circle for convenience.
  3. Keep Documents Ready: Scan and upload required documents in the specified format.
  4. Check Notifications Regularly: Keep visiting the official website for updates on result announcements and document verification.
  5. Prepare for Document Verification: Keep original mark sheets, identity proof, and residence proof ready.
